Alset Inc. (NASDAQ:AEI – Get Free Report) CEO Heng Fai Ambrose Chan purchased 100,000 shares of Alset stock in a transaction dated Monday, January 27th. The shares were purchased at an average cost of $0.93 per share, for a total transaction of $93,000.00. Following the transaction, the chief executive officer now owns 6,038,438 shares in the company, valued at approximately $5,615,747.34. This trade represents a 1.68 % increase in their position. Alset Company Profile
Alset Inc engages in the real estate development, financial services, digital transformation technologies, biohealth activities, and consumer products businesses in the United States, Singapore, Hong Kong, Australia, and South Korea. It operates through four segments: Real Estate, Digital Transformation Technology, Biohealth, and Other Business Activities segments.
